Output 66318c5cd34831d3bf282e8c3e7cb8a320459ba30d3ae3d09b087b59b082b524:0

value
17358545
script pubkey
OP_0 OP_PUSHBYTES_20 cfd7d42737bc91d549f7a4780ad6b6748780b43a
address
ltc1qeltagfehhjga2j0h53uq444kwjrcpdp64gmv87
transaction
66318c5cd34831d3bf282e8c3e7cb8a320459ba30d3ae3d09b087b59b082b524
spent
true